The Registered Nurse plans, coordinates, and delivers comprehensive nursing care utilizing the nursing process of assessment, planning, implementation, and evaluation. The RN works collaboratively with patients, families, physicians, and the interdisciplinary hospice team to ensure compassionate, high-quality care while maintaining professional nursing standards.
Graduate of an accredited nursing program (ASN required; BSN preferred)
Current, unrestricted Registered Nurse (RN) license in the State of Ohio
Two years of acute care nursing experience preferred
Certified Hospice and Palliative Nurse (CHPN) certification preferred
Current CPR certification
Strong computer skills with the ability to accurately document in an electronic health record
Valid Ohio driver's license with a safe driving record
State minimum automobile insurance coverage
Ability to travel during daytime, nighttime, and inclement weather as needed
Assess the physical, emotional, psychosocial, and spiritual needs of hospice patients and their families.
Develop, implement, and continually evaluate individualized, patient-centered plans of care.
Monitor changes in patient condition and communicate updates promptly to the physician and interdisciplinary team.
Collaborate in hospice admissions, care conferences, and interdisciplinary team (IDT) meetings to ensure coordinated care.
Document assessments, interventions, physician orders, and patient care accurately in the electronic health record.
Communicate patient information effectively through SBAR and other standardized handoff processes.
Supervise, educate, and evaluate Personal Care Specialists, volunteers, and other caregivers to ensure quality care and adherence to the plan of care.
Participate in Continuous Quality Improvement initiatives to support excellence in patient care.
Serve as a preceptor for newly hired clinical staff as assigned.
